When we want to explore a topic or understand it better, we often use the phrase "inquires into." However, there are a variety of synonyms that can also be used to convey the same meaning. For example, we may say "investigates," "examines," "interrogates," or "probes" when we want to delve deeper into a subject. Other similar expressions include "scrutinizes," "explores," "questions," and "researches." Regardless of which term we choose, the goal is always the same: to gain a better understanding and greater knowledge of the subject at hand. Antonyms for the phrase "inquires into" include "ignores," "neglects," "avoids," "bypasses," "disregards," and "neglects." These antonyms imply a lack of interest or concern in investigating or exploring a topic. Ignoring something means to not acknowledge it, while neglecting something means to not take proper care or attention. Avoiding something implies a deliberate effort to stay away from it, and bypassing means to disregard something in favor of something else. Disregarding something means to not consider it, and neglecting something means to not give it the attention it deserves.
